This tutorial is about filling out a real estate sales contract. Start by inputting the date of the contract, followed by the buyer's name (add more if needed) and seller's name. Enter the street address, city, zip, and county of the property being sold. Include the Assessor parcel number found on the tax bill. Enter the purchase price on line 12. Check the box for selling in "as is" condition on line 13. Fill in the close of escrow on line 14.
